Career Journey
Michelle’s path to broadcasting excellence began in local radio, where she developed her distinctive voice and approach to sports coverage. Her early career at 101 ESPN in St. Louis proved transformative, allowing her to learn every aspect of sports broadcasting from the ground up. She distinguished herself through comprehensive coverage of local sports, particularly the St. Louis Cardinals and Battlehawks, before catching the attention of national networks.
Her breakthrough came when she joined ESPN Radio, where she now co-hosts the morning show with Keyshawn Johnson and Jay Williams. This platform has allowed her to showcase her deep sports knowledge while developing a unique broadcasting style that combines analytical insight with engaging storytelling. Her role as an on-field presenter for the St. Louis Battlehawks further demonstrates her versatility and commitment to comprehensive sports coverage.
